    André Michaux letters to André Thouin

    Manuscripts

    In these letters, which are written to André Thouin, Michaux's friend and chief gardener of the King's Garden (King Louis XV), both Michauxs discuss their trip to America to study its botany. They talk about the trees and plants they see, grow and collect. More specifically, André talks about some local gardens he grew to produce seeds and specimens. Several of the letters include lists of American trees, plants and seeds, some of which were shipped to France (André worries about the shipments getting to France amongst the chaos of the political upheaval). In one letter, André talks about hoping to correct some of Linnaeus' errors and beat any English publication of his findings. In the letter by Thouin, he talks about the political environment in France (at the beginning of the French Revolution). Eight of the letters are written by André Michaux; two by his son François André; one by André Thouin; and one by Andre Claude Limozin. The letters by the Michauxs are written from New York, NY, Charleston, SC and Philadelphia, PA. All of the letters are in French.

    Société des amis d'André-Marie Ampère collection

    Manuscripts

    The majority of the collection is correspondence (both originals and copies) regarding the society, their membership, and their activities. It is arranged alphabetically by author and then addressee. Participants include several prominent engineers and scientists including Bern Dibner, Alfred Castelnau, Karl K. Darrow, Louis Domenach, Harold S. Geneen, David Landau, L. Pearce Williams, and Christian V. Pellier. Much of the collection is written in French. This material is noted on the folders. There is also one folder of material, including correspondence, manuscripts, proofs, invoices and images related to the production of the booklet "André-Marie Ampère." Also a copy of a talk about Ampère written by Bern Dibner and one folder of ephemera.
